Number of children, working-age adults, and older people in Tonga
Tonga: Number of children, working-age adults, and older people was 6,912 people in 2023. ▲ Rising
Number of children, working-age adults, and older people in Tonga, 1950–2023
Source: UN, World Population Prospects (2024) – processed by Our World in Data. Measured in people.
Analysis
The most recent figure for number of children, working-age adults, and older people in Tonga is 6,912 people, measured in 2023. That is the highest value across all 74 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 1.1% on the previous year and up 7.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, number of children, working-age adults, and older people in Tonga peaked at 6,912 people in 2023 and was at its lowest, 1,989 people, in 1957.
Tonga ranks 208th of 236 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 74 years of available data.
